[DigitalPoint] PWA

XF2 Addons [DigitalPoint] PWA 1.2.3
This addon adds a few things that I felt were missing from XenForo's PWA app

Compatible versions
2.2
This addon adds a few things that I felt were missing from XenForo's PWA app:
  • If the user that is installing the PWA app is logged in, auto-log them into the PWA app (don't need to force users to log in from scratch when they first load the installed app).
  • Use Sec-Fetch-Site header as a replacement for CSRF with a fallback to CSRF if the browser doesn't support Sec-Fetch-Site (prevent stale sessions from causing security error message)
  • Automatic refresh of badge counters when the app is loaded/brought to front (this also applies to the site when being used in a normal browser)
  • Give a more prominent push notification permission message when initially loading the app (see screenshot for example)
  • Allow editing of web app manifest JSON
  • Added ability to send push notices to users (Admin -> Communications -> Push users)
  • Adds option to enable debugging logging for things related to push notifications
  • Do some individually small things to try and keep push subscription records from being lost

1692146322421.png



IMG_5735.jpeg



1690300720932.png



Some things to note:
  • While this works in the testing I've done, I'm going to call it a beta for now. If there are any issues in setups different than my own, I'll address them as needed, but just to be safe, let's call it a beta for now.
  • In exchange for being free, this addon has a single attribution link buried on the bottom of XenForo's Help -> Privacy policy page (there are no site-wide or footer links).
shanruto
Author shanruto
Level
10
2,115 pts
1.2.3 Version
3 Downloads
218 Views
Published
Updated
0.00 star(s) 0 ratings Average Rating (0)
No Tags

More files from shanruto

Customize Your XenForo 2 Community

[DigitalPoint] PWA provides ultimate customization to your XenForo 2 community website! Enjoy powerful features that make your site stand out. Combine this add-on with XenForo 2 styles from our site and kickstart your online community now.

Why Download Our XenForo 2 Add-ons?

  • Easily enhance the quality of your XenForo online community.
  • Expand your XenForo 2 functionality with thousands of unique options.
  • Create unbelieveable user-experiences with advanced features.

Explore Other Resources

Are you looking for something different? Explore our thousands of unique and special XenForo 2 add-ons, available to download right now. shanruto shared this wonderful resource to you for free, so remember to share your appreciation by liking the resource and reviewing it.

Get started today and make your next project truly unique.

Top Bottom